Transaction aa40e57fbcf4daef1664798d8e75777cbd2f367d7a7cc9bcb242264e4419de21
2 Input
2 Outputs
- aa40e57fbcf4daef1664798d8e75777cbd2f367d7a7cc9bcb242264e4419de21:0
- aa40e57fbcf4daef1664798d8e75777cbd2f367d7a7cc9bcb242264e4419de21:1
value 5037815
address 3FLzUoZN2RWHDe9GAz1XP8kFZLXTQ3HeJm
value 17210450
address 333tt65hropUjq7kWnSA6y5X3zKbRRA1E3